Sunday - a day of praise!!

Big, big progress today!!! We were so happy to get a call from the doctors this morning that they were able to extubate him (take out the breathing tube) and take him off the ventilator!! He is breathing all on his own now, with just a small small touch of oxygen. He is completely off the blood pressure medications and all of his vital signs are within a normal range on his own.

We saw him early this afternoon and he looked so good. When we first got there he opened his eyes to look at us, moved his arms and legs, squeezed our fingers -- and then Morgan started rubbing his hair and he fell asleep. :) Mother's touch, I guess. We heard his little voice..just the tiniest, hoarse whimper of a cry at one point, but it was so sweet to hear a cry from him.

From here it seems like the biggest things going on are that he will continue the antibiotics in his IV (he is on 2 now, instead of 3 because they were able to tell what organism caused the infection...but I will need to ask more questions of the doctor before I find out the details because he was already gone when we got to the hospital today). The other big this is his bowels..he is still very distended and not able to process anything in his gut. I don't know how long before we are able to try some pumped milk again, we will find out tomorrow. The last big issue is that he will need a spinal tap to tell if his cerebrospinal fluid is infected as well (that's the meningitis test I was telling you about). So those are our 3 biggest areas of prayer for Jonas' health today. When we ask God, He will answer us!
